5TH JUNIORS WOODBALL:
Winners:
Primary: St. Kizito Primary School, Bugolobi
Secondary: Ndejje Day Vocational School
St Kizito Primary and Ndejje Day Vocational Schools had the loudest and last smiles as the 5th edition of the ICPAU sponsored Juniors’ woodball climaxed at St Marks Namagooma over the weekend.
St Kizito detroned last year’s winners St Francis to win the Primary schools overall catergory while Ndejje Day Vocational won the secondary affair for the 4th time running.
“The level of competition was awesome – thanks to the sponsors, ICPAU who increased on the sponsorship package and the massive turn up of participants”, John Baptist Kateregga, an administrator of Uganda Woodball Federation (UWbF) told Kawowo Sports.
National Juniors team:
The top individuals in each category were considered for team Uganda to the 6th World Cup Woodball Championship.
Emmanuel Gido of St Francis carded 27 strokes, jointly with Samuel Kironde (Victors Junior) and Jovan Kandaruru as the best performers in the primary boy’s catergory.
Motherwell’s Linda Namayanja scored 29 strokes as she topped the girls’ primary event.
In the Secondary individual excelling class, Umaru Ngobi of Airforce s.s, Entebbe scored of 26 strokes to topple the highly competitive catergory while Trinity Nabbingo’s Lillian Nakitende was best girl performer.
